Abstract

The invention discloses a vertical machining center positioning tooling. The vertical machining center positioning tooling comprises a bottom plate, wherein a first supporting mechanism and a second supporting mechanism which are used for supporting a workpiece are installed on the bottom plate, the supporting height of the first supporting mechanism is higher than that of the second supporting mechanism, the first supporting mechanism provides bottom support for the workpiece and the support height is adjustable; and the second supporting mechanism provides support for the bottom and outer side of the workpiece; a first pressing mechanism and a second pressing mechanism used for pressing the workpiece, wherein the first pressing mechanism is located on the outer side edge of the first supporting mechanism, and the second pressing mechanism is located on the outer side edge of the second supporting mechanism; and a lateral positioning mechanism used for laterally positioning the workpiece. According to the vertical machining center positioning tooling provided by the invention, parts of special structures are directly leveled through the first supporting mechanism and the second supporting mechanism which are completely different, a machining face needed by a workpiece is made to be perpendicular to a machine tool spindle, and therefore products of special structures can be machined on the vertical machining center, the labor intensity of workers is relieved, the production cost is reduced, and the production efficiency is improved.

Description

technical field [0001] The invention relates to the field of tool positioning technology, in particular to a positioning tool for a vertical machining center. Background technique [0002] Vertical machining center, referred to as CNC, is a highly automated CNC machine tool, widely used in milling, boring, drilling and other machining operations. Because the vertical machining center has a high degree of automation and high machining efficiency, it usually adopts batch processing of multiple workpieces in a single batch, that is, multiple workpieces are fixed on the processing table in the same batch, and then under program control, the vertical machining center Processing is completed sequentially. [0003] When the vertical machining center processes conventional products, the parts are directly clamped on the workbench, or clamped on the bending plate on the rotating four-axis.
